Common Warning Lighting and Interpretations



Determine common caution lights in your vehicle and understand their significances to guarantee secure driving.

One of the most regular caution lights consist of the check engine light, which signifies concerns with the engine or emissions system. If this light begins, it's crucial to have your automobile examined without delay.

The oil stress advising light suggests low oil stress, calling for prompt interest to prevent engine damages.

A flashing battery light may suggest a damaged billing system, potentially leaving you stranded otherwise resolved.

The tire pressure monitoring system (TPMS) light alerts you to low tire pressure, impacting lorry stability and fuel performance. Disregarding this can lead to hazardous driving conditions.

The abdominal muscle light shows an issue with the anti-lock braking system, endangering your capacity to quit swiftly in emergency situations.

Lastly, the coolant temperature cautioning light warns of engine getting too hot, which can cause extreme damages if not solved quickly.

Comprehending these usual warning lights will certainly help you attend to concerns without delay and preserve safe driving conditions.

DIY Troubleshooting Tips



If you notice a warning light on your dashboard, there are a couple of DIY troubleshooting ideas you can attempt prior to seeking professional aid.

The very first step is to consult your cars and truck's guidebook to recognize what the specific caution light shows. Often the issue can be as simple as a loose gas cap triggering the check engine light. Tightening the gas cap may fix the problem.

An additional common concern is a reduced battery, which can activate different alerting lights. Inspecting the battery connections for deterioration and ensuring they're safe and secure might repair the trouble.



If a caution light persists, you can attempt resetting it by separating the automobile's battery for a few minutes and afterwards reconnecting it.
